TO BE COMPLETED BY APPLICANT EVALUATION FOR <br /> AGENCY USE ONLY <br /> 1.Proposed measures to ensure that the proposal is compatible with existing and projected <br /> land uses and plans,if any: <br /> None needed.The project is consistent with the City's Comprehensive Plan and other <br /> policy and land use documents. <br /> 9. Housing <br /> a. Approximately how many units would be provided, if any?Indicate whether high, <br /> middle,or low-income housing. <br /> No residential units will be provided. <br /> b.Approximately how many units, if any,would be eliminated?Indicate whether high, <br /> middle,or low-income housing. <br /> No residential units will be eliminated. <br /> c. Proposed measures to reduce or control housing impacts, if any: <br /> None needed. <br /> 10.Aesthetics <br /> a. What is the tallest height of any proposed structure(s),not including antennas;what is <br /> the principal exterior building material(s)proposed? <br /> The new boardwalk may be 2 to 3 feet above adjacent grade and handrails(if needed) <br /> will be 30 inches above the boardwalk deck elevation. A new kiosk at the trailhead <br /> will be approximately 10 feet high to the top of the roof line. Photos of substantially <br /> similar features are included in the Master Plan. <br /> b.What views in the immediate vicinity would be altered or obstructed? <br /> No views will be impacted. <br /> c.Proposed measures to reduce or control aesthetic impacts,if any: <br /> The site is a forested natural area.The proposed use of the site as a passive recreation <br /> trails and other uses are consistent with the visual character of the property. <br /> 11. Light and glare <br /> a.What type of light or glare will the proposal produce? What time of day would it mainly <br /> occur? <br /> No lighting will be added. <br /> b. Could light or glare from the finished project be a safety hazard or interfere with views? <br /> No. <br /> City of Everett Parks and Recreation:South Everett Forest Preserve Page 13 <br /> SEPA Checklist June 19,2015 <br />
